Understanding Diamond Quality and the 4Cs

When shopping for diamonds, understanding the fundamentals of diamond quality is essential to making an informed purchase. The four Cs—cut, color, clarity, and carat weight—form the foundation of diamond evaluation and directly impact both the beauty and value of your investment. The cut of a diamond refers to how well the stone has been shaped and faceted. A superior cut allows light to refract beautifully through the diamond, creating the sparkle and brilliance that makes diamonds so desirable. Cut quality ranges from poor to excellent, and this factor alone can dramatically affect how radiant your diamond rings appear.

Color grading measures the absence of color in a diamond. Most diamonds contain slight traces of yellow or brown that affect their appearance. The Gemological Institute of America grades diamonds on a scale from D (colorless) to Z (light color). Premium diamonds are those graded D through F, which are considered colorless and fetch higher prices. Clarity: The Mark of True Quality

Clarity measures the presence or absence of inclusions and blemishes in a diamond. These internal characteristics are completely natural and do not affect the diamond’s structural integrity. However, they do influence the stone’s transparency and light performance. Diamonds are graded on a clarity scale ranging from Flawless (FL) to Included (I), with the most sought-after grades being VVS1, VVS2, VS1, and VS2. Carat weight measures the size of a diamond, with one carat equal to 200 milligrams. While carat weight is often considered the most important factor by shoppers, it should always be evaluated in conjunction with the other three Cs. A larger diamond with poor cut quality will appear less beautiful than a smaller, well-cut stone with excellent color and clarity grades.

Setting Metal Choices for Your Ring

The metal you choose for your engagement ring is equally important as the diamond itself. Platinum offers unmatched durability and is hypoallergenic, making it ideal for those with sensitive skin. White gold provides a silvery appearance and is more affordable than platinum while still offering excellent durability. Yellow gold brings warmth and elegance, while rose gold has become increasingly popular for its romantic, vintage aesthetic. Each metal complements different skin tones and personal styles, so consider which appeals most to you.

The length of your necklace significantly impacts how it appears on your body. A shorter chain that sits near the collarbone draws attention to your face and neck, while longer chains create vertical lines that can be flattering for different body types. Certification and Appraisals

When investing in fine jewelry, particularly diamonds, ensure that your pieces come with certifications from reputable gemological laboratories like the Gemological Institute of America (GIA). These certifications document the stone’s characteristics and authenticate its quality. Additionally, having your jewelry professionally appraised for insurance purposes protects your investment and provides documentation of value for resale purposes.

Caring for Your Precious Jewelry

Proper care and maintenance ensure that your jewelry remains beautiful and maintains its value for generations. Understanding how to clean, store, and protect your pieces helps preserve their luster and prevents damage.

Regular cleaning keeps your jewelry looking radiant. For most pieces, a simple solution of warm water and mild dish soap with a soft-bristled brush will restore shine. However, some gemstones require special care—for example, opals and pearls should never be immersed in water or subjected to harsh chemicals.

When not wearing your jewelry, store pieces in a cool, dry location away from direct sunlight. Use individual compartments in a jewelry box or soft pouches to prevent pieces from scratching one another. Avoid exposing your jewelry to extreme temperature changes, which can cause metal to crack or contract unexpectedly.

Professional Maintenance and Repairs

Have your jewelry professionally cleaned and inspected annually, especially if you wear pieces daily. Professional jewelers use specialized equipment and solutions to clean jewelry safely while checking for loose stones or worn prongs. Regular maintenance can prevent small issues from becoming major problems that require expensive repairs.

If your jewelry suffers damage—such as a bent band, loose stone, or broken clasp—seek professional repair services promptly. Delaying repairs can result in permanent damage, such as a stone falling out or additional structural damage to your piece.
